Handover — Top Floor Quiet Room

Priya, the quiet room on level 9 at Calder House is now bookable again after the ventilation fix. Please keep the blinds down until the glare film arrives, and log any booking clashes with facilities. The door lock was rekeyed on Tuesday, so use the new code below.

badge for fajog-fahap: bdg-G-50

# Fixture for the PixelHerd CLI batch-resize integration tests.
# Plugin authors: this fixture spins up a local stub of the Resizely
# endpoint and feeds it a manifest of twelve sample images at mixed
# aspect ratios. Your plugin should declare its output profile before
# the resize pass begins, or the stub rejects the job. The stub
# authenticates every request, so the test harness expects a bearer
# token on the next line.

portal login ticket: eyJhbGciOiJIUzI1NiIsInR5cCI6IkpXVCJ9.eyJzdWIiOiIT3gc55ZJ4cIn0.vDbvOqvtOY3N

## Authentication

Deploya, our deploy-status chat bot, posts to the Harborline release channel. It needs read access to the Crestbuild pipeline API. Scope the token to read-only; the bot never mutates pipeline state. Rotate quarterly per Marwick policy. Set the environment variable before starting the bot process to the key below.

service key, fafof-yagug: qvz3-94e